2. What ArticleFM does
ArticleFM converts written articles into spoken audio. You supply a URL or text; we extract the article text, generate narration using third-party AI text-to-speech providers, and make the audio and a synced transcript available in your library, including for offline listening.
ArticleFM is an iOS application, for iPhone and iPad. It is not available on any other platform.
Text extraction and speech synthesis are automated and imperfect. We do not guarantee that every article will convert, that extraction will be complete, or that pronunciation will be correct. ArticleFM is not a substitute for reading the original where accuracy matters.

4. Subscription terms
Free tier. Every account can convert 2 articles free of charge. That is a lifetime total, not a monthly allowance. After that, converting further articles requires an active subscription. Articles already in your library remain playable.
The paid product. ArticleFM offers one auto-renewing subscription. There is no annual plan and no other tier.
- Title: ArticleFM Monthly
- Length of subscription: 1 month, auto-renewing
- Price: £4.99 per month (US$4.99 per month in the United States). Local pricing is set by App Store territory and the price shown in the App Store at the moment of purchase is the price you pay.
- What it unlocks: unlimited article conversion and access to all 25 narrator voices. The free tier is limited to 2 articles in total.
Payment. Payment is charged to your Apple Account on confirmation of purchase. AM Partners LTD never sees or stores your payment card details.
Automatic renewal. The subscription renews automatically unless it is cancelled at least 24 hours before the end of the current period. Your Apple Account is charged for renewal within 24 hours before the end of that period, at the then-current price.
How to cancel. You manage and cancel the subscription in your Apple Account settings after purchase — you cannot cancel it from inside ArticleFM. On your iPhone or iPad: Settings → tap your name → Subscriptions → ArticleFM → Cancel Subscription. Apple's instructions are here: support.apple.com/en-gb/HT202039. Cancelling stops the next renewal; you keep access until the end of the period you have paid for.
Refunds. Subscriptions are sold by Apple, so refunds are handled by Apple and not by AM Partners LTD. We cannot issue or reverse a charge on your Apple Account. Request a refund at reportaproblem.apple.com. Deleting the app does not cancel your subscription.
Price changes. If we change the subscription price, Apple will notify you and ask you to agree before the new price takes effect. If you do not agree, the subscription will not renew.
